Output 17027310baab633f92cb8a4939f02679e7436fda48bf0f39ee40afea8e0ca337:0

value
427370000
script pubkey
OP_0 OP_PUSHBYTES_20 2fa77b7c5bebf8eabc26936bd206bae2d2bca99b
address
ltc1q97nhklzma0uw40pxjd4ayp46utfte2vmr3m0wz
transaction
17027310baab633f92cb8a4939f02679e7436fda48bf0f39ee40afea8e0ca337
spent
true